Thrombocytopenia with Absent Radius (TAR) is a rare autosomic recessive disease characterized by thrombocytopenia and bilateral radial aplasia, which includes skeletal, hematologic, renal and cardiac abnormalities. The genetics bases of this syndrome remain unclear. We report here a patient without a previous diagnosis of TAR syndrome who was seen in the clinic, after being evaluated by several medical professionals for diagnosis and treatment of blood disorders, which eventually were associated with the congenital syndrome. Trisomy 18 is the second most common chromosomal anomaly that reach to live birth after Down syndrome. Several methods were proposed to screen patients on the risk of Edward syndrome like maternal serum levels using total human chorionic gonadotropin (hCG), alpha-fetoprotein (AFP) and unconjugated estriol (uE3), or free beta hCG with AFP, but the serum screening has only 50-60% detection rate with a 1-2% of false positive rate. So to cover the limitations that serum marker has, detailed ultrasound examination is also necessary and sensitivities of 65-70% were reported. We report a case of trisomy 18 fetus in which second trimester triple markers of maternal serum was normal, but by detailed ultrasound examination, unilateral radius aplasia was diagnosed cytogenetic study confirmed the fetus as trisomy 18.
